No sign of dino but heavy presence of Green Hair algae.
Seeing little coral on therock, I would place them in a container of tank water and pull off as much as you can by hand and scrub the rest with a firm toothbrush and some 3% hydrogen peroxide.
Return to tank, reduce white light intensity and number of hours of white lighting and add some snails such as :
Astrea
cerith
turbo grazer
trochus
I would say aa sea hare but once algae is gone, you will want to rehome it

A Pencil urchin

8-10 Caribbean blue leg hermits

Seems like a normal GHA jungle that comes to all new tanks. Weekly water changes with lots of manual removal. Dose your nitrates and phosphate back up so you don't get dinos. Cut lights to 6 hours with blue and uv only no whites. Diverse cleaner crew with turbos and tuxedo urchins. Raise magnesium to 1500. It helps kill off GHA. This is a 3 month process most likely. No harsh chemicals it kills your biome. Add pods and dose PNS probio weekly. It is a natural heterotrophic bacteria that eliminates organic waste in you tank that feeds algae.
 
How is the algae so bad when I don't have any readable nitrates?
From my experience algae thrives in low nutrient conditions and it can get what it needs from the rocks or what is bound to the surface. Also if your biofilm dies it releases what the algae needs.

I also believe this is not helping at the moment:
I grow mangroves in the back middle chamber.
They will remove NO3…

I personally would feed good quality pellets few times a day and take the rocks out and scrub clean with toothbrush. Rinse and repeat as required and maybe dose some bacteria potion after cleaning to rebuild part of the biofilm on the rocks.

Reduce light intensity…

I suspect your snails starved and from my experience I am not convinced they eat a lot of GHA as is generally believed. Mine only eat biofilm from glass, back wall etc.. and stay away from algae. Also they do contribute to NO3 so them dying could explain your drop in NO3.

The beauty (curse?) of reefing! Many opinions, and many approaches that can work.

Your tank doesn’t even look too bad, honestly. I’ve had way worse! I don’t see Bryopsis (looks like tiny fern fronds, if you don’t know it), so fluconazole is not a good bet. Typical GHA (Derbesia, etc) that plenty of inverts will eat. I’ve had luck with turbo snails and emerald or Pitho crabs. The trick is sourcing the right animals, since many snails get sold as “Turbos.” Algaebarn, reefcleaners, or other reputable sources are worth it.

Re: Vibrant, it’s trash and should be avoided. In one of the all-time great R2R posts, it was shown to just be the active ingredient in Algaefix. Fine, except they lied for years that it was something else, bacteria, pixie dust, whatever. Don’t give those grifters your money. And you don’t need algaefix for some GHA. Manual removal plus the right clean up crew.

And about your poor Trochus snails, I’ve found them pretty hard to keep alive too! Several dying at once does suggest a toxin, but I agree your Dinoflagellate problem looks under control. So you may never figure that one out. Stay the course. GHA won’t kill anything (except by smothering it), just looks ugly.

If we go into the nuisance algae forum and click up top on the 780 page fluconazole work thread, you get tons of gha cures and you also get tons of tanks turned from gha into cyano or dinos to the point the tank is wrecked for another year by a trade off invasion. Fluc causes problems for the masses, evident in the work threads and searchable cyano conversion challenges

Rip cleaning never causes tradeoff invasions that’s why it’s best for nanos.

Rip cleaning has the same outcome for anyone, it doesn’t restart a tank because no cycle is lost and no bottle bac is used. These results are from correct cleaning as the fix mode

Any tank that is covered in gha has chosen not to apply cleaning as the fix mode, or the gha wouldn’t be there

the keeper is opting to allow full invasion until the preventative can be found, but that’s a long time as a wrecked tank nobody wants to own as the downside. Corals are smothered during this choice phase

Rip cleaners force their tank to be clean until they figure out the cause and not have to rip clean anymore, that’s opposite behavior

it’s why our after pics look so sharp in any rip clean thread. We are simply agreeing to mow the lawn vs allow the lawn to overtake the yard.


The driver for the eutrophic (plant dominant) condition in reef tanks isn’t phosphate it’s three things: too much light, stores of waste in the system as plant food, and trained allowance by the keeper. Of the three, passivity and allowance is the greater cause





Where there is coral flesh or coralline in a gha tank, gha doesn’t grow. It only grows where it’s permitted to grow.

We didn’t permit these tanks to misbehave anymore, that’s how they got fixed.
